数据库的源文件是什么

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库的源文件是指数据库系统中存储和管理数据的文件,它包含了数据库的结构和内容。以下是数据库的源文件的一些常见类型:

    1. 数据文件:数据文件是数据库中存储实际数据的文件。它包含了表、记录和字段的信息。数据文件通常以二进制格式存储,可以使用特定的数据库管理系统(DBMS)来读取和写入数据。

    2. 日志文件:日志文件用于记录数据库操作的详细信息,包括事务的开始和结束时间、数据的插入、更新和删除操作等。日志文件对于数据库的恢复和回滚操作非常重要,可以确保数据库在发生故障或意外情况时能够恢复到一致的状态。

    3. 索引文件:索引文件用于提高数据库的查询性能。它包含了对数据库中某个字段或多个字段的索引,以便快速定位和检索数据。索引文件通常以树状结构存储,可以加快查询的速度。

    4. 配置文件:配置文件包含了数据库系统的各种设置和参数,如数据库的名称、大小限制、权限控制、缓存大小等。通过修改配置文件,可以对数据库系统进行定制和优化。

    5. 备份文件:备份文件用于存储数据库的副本,以防止数据库损坏或丢失。备份文件可以通过数据库管理系统的备份和恢复功能生成,可以用于恢复数据库到之前的某个时间点。

    总之,数据库的源文件包括数据文件、日志文件、索引文件、配置文件和备份文件等,它们共同构成了数据库系统的基础和核心部分。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的源文件指的是数据库系统中存储数据的文件。在常见的关系型数据库系统中,源文件通常包括以下几种类型:

    1. 数据文件(Data Files):用于存储数据库中实际的数据记录。数据文件通常以表的形式组织,每个表由一系列数据行组成,每行包含多个字段或列。数据文件的格式可以是二进制格式或文本格式,具体取决于数据库系统的实现。

    2. 索引文件(Index Files):用于加快数据库的查询操作。索引文件包含了数据文件中某个列(或多个列)的索引结构,以便快速定位满足查询条件的数据。索引文件的格式也根据数据库系统的实现而有所不同,常见的索引结构包括B树、哈希表等。

    3. 日志文件(Log Files):用于记录数据库的变动操作。日志文件用于持久化数据库中的事务操作,以保证数据的一致性和持久性。通过记录事务的操作步骤,数据库可以在发生故障时进行恢复。日志文件通常以追加的方式记录操作,可以是二进制格式或文本格式。

    4. 配置文件(Configuration Files):用于配置数据库系统的参数和设置。配置文件包含了数据库系统的各种配置选项,例如数据库的名称、大小、权限设置、缓存大小等。配置文件通常是文本文件,以便于人们对数据库系统进行配置和调整。

    除了上述几种类型的源文件,数据库系统还可能包含其他类型的文件,例如备份文件、日志归档文件等,这些文件用于数据库的备份和恢复、数据归档等操作。

    总之,数据库的源文件是指存储数据库中数据、索引、日志等信息的文件,这些文件是数据库系统正常运行和管理的基础。不同类型的源文件在数据库系统中扮演着不同的角色,相互协作以提供高效的数据管理和查询功能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的源文件是指数据库系统中存储数据的原始文件。它包含了数据库的结构和数据,是数据库系统的基础。数据库的源文件可以分为两种类型:数据文件和日志文件。

    1. 数据文件:
      数据文件是数据库中存储实际数据的文件。它包含了表、索引、视图等数据库对象的结构和数据记录。数据文件通常以二进制格式存储,可以通过数据库管理系统(DBMS)进行读取和写入操作。数据文件可以进一步细分为系统数据文件和用户数据文件。

      • 系统数据文件:系统数据文件包含了数据库系统自身所需的数据和结构信息,如系统表空间、系统表、系统索引等。这些文件由数据库管理系统自动创建和管理,通常不需要用户干预。
      • 用户数据文件:用户数据文件包含了用户创建的表、索引、视图等数据库对象的数据和结构信息。每个用户都有自己的用户数据文件,用于存储用户的数据。
    2. 日志文件:
      日志文件记录了数据库系统的操作日志,包括对数据的插入、更新和删除操作。它用于恢复数据库系统的一致性和完整性,并提供了故障恢复的能力。日志文件记录了数据库操作的顺序和细节,可以用于回滚或重做操作,确保数据库的数据不会丢失或损坏。

      • 事务日志:事务日志记录了数据库系统中每个事务的操作,包括事务开始、数据修改和事务提交等。事务日志保证了数据库的原子性、一致性、隔离性和持久性(ACID特性)。
      • 恢复日志:恢复日志用于数据库系统的故障恢复。当数据库系统发生故障时,可以通过恢复日志来回滚未完成的事务或重新执行已完成的事务,使数据库恢复到一致的状态。

    数据库的源文件通常由数据库管理系统自动创建和管理,用户可以通过数据库管理工具或命令行界面来管理和维护这些文件。在备份和恢复数据库时,源文件是非常重要的,必须进行定期的备份以防止数据丢失。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部